This resort features 130 guest suites (79 Refreshed Main Building options and 51 remodeled Casitas and Haciendas Suites) with secluded patios and panoramic views, the all-new Mokara Spa and Fitness Center, six refreshed restaurant and lounge concepts, and over 25,000 square feet of indoor and outdoor meeting and event venues designed to mirror the surrounding desert landscape. The resort offers two resort-style pools, three tennis courts, one pickleball court, and the Catalina Golf Course which has hosted over 30 PGA Tour events. The hotel is located in a prime location adjacent to Tucson’s lively entertainment, retail and cultural district.
In this role, you are expected to plan, direct, control and implement all strategies and activities to generate and maximize overall revenues through marketing, sales, promotion, advertising and public relations that positively impact all operating departments of the hotel, thereby resulting in a profitable return on the ownership's investment. You will oversee, stimulate, guide and support both the Sales, Catering and Conference Services teams; maintain positive interdepartmental communications; contribute to the overall direction and operation of the hotel and effectively control and minimize all marketing expenses while exceeding overall budgeted revenues and occupancy.
Responsibilities
Ensure full maximization of rooms potential.
Maintain emphasis on exceeding established group rate guidelines.
Develop, maintain and implement strategies/action plans to generate revenues for the hotel.
Stimulate productivity of all sales staff through guidance, development and support.
Develop, maintain and implement creative packages to fill identified need periods in all markets.
Active solicitation of key accounts to generate direct sales.
Maintain Sales Team's focus on a proactive solicitation environment.
Assist in the achievement of overall Food and Beverage revenue.
Design and seize all advertising and public relations opportunities.
Develop, maintain and implement the budgeting and forecasting process.
Effectively control all marketing expenses to ensure optimum operating profit.
Ensure that all administration procedures are in place and functioning effectively.
Ensure that all required reports are completed on a timely basis.
Promote high visibility of the hotel through active involvement in industry associations and trade shows.
Provide proper collateral and information vehicles to keep customers informed and updated on the hotel.
Ensure a challenging and exciting environment to encourage full career development and personal growth.
Support and promote all Corporate programs to increase customer awareness of Omni Hotels and ensure that customers receive the appropriate benefits of each program.
Through the Convention Services Department, maintain product and assure the protection and cleanliness of the owner's physical assets.
Qualifications
Bachelor's degree or equivalent experience
A minimum of 5-7 years in a Hotel Sales Leadership role
Forecasting and budgeting experience
Ability to interview, supervise and train subordinates
Ability to plan, direct, supervise, monitor and review all sales functions
Ability to work independently and exercise judgment to resolve personnel and production issues
Ability to review and analyze written reports
Ability to prepare sales, financial, activity, and forecast reports
Ability to access, input and retrieve information using the appropriate computer systems
Ability to communicate successfully and maintain good interpersonal relations with coworkers, sales prospects, guests, vendors, and others
